Nancy Chelangat settled for silver medal in women’s 1500m T11 at the World Para Athletics Championships in New Delhi, India.
The Kenyan queen crossed the finish line in a season’s best of 5:01.38 behind Peru’s Aldo Milagro who won gold at a season’s best of 4:59.93 as Poland’s Joanna Mazur-Dziedzic came third in 5:17.14 to win bronze.
Today morning, Team Kenya will be hoping to continue the medal with James Onyinka hoping to improve men’s javelin throw F57 final.
